The NSW Education Standards Authority (NESA) has launched its 2026 single-theme audit programme, with the current focus falling on significant payments made by non-government schools to third-party service providers.

This announcement is directly relevant to any independent or non-government school operating in NSW that receives government financial assistance.

Non-government schools in NSW that receive State and Commonwealth funding are required to comply with the Education Act 1990 (NSW) (Act) and the Education Regulations 2017 (NSW) (Regulations). The Department of Education has also published Guidelines to help schools understand their obligations under the Act and Regulations.

The Treasury Laws Amendment (2021 Measures No 2) Bill 2021 (Bill) which amends the Income Tax Assessment Act 1997 (ITAA 1997) was passed by both Houses of the Parliament on 2 September 2021 and awaits assent. Schedule 1 of the Bill makes charity registration a precondition for DGR endorsement.
